THE BLACK-THROATED WHEATEAR Saxicola occidentalis, Salvadori

Previous

This is a very common summer visitor to the south of Europe, breeding regularly in France as far north as the Loire. It has occurred here on two or three occasions only.

In the male the crown and upper back are golden buff; wings black; under parts pale buffish white; under wing coverts black. The female is duller and browner. Length 5·6 in.; wing 3·5 in.
